Scientists may have finally found the key to unlocking the secrets of the Big Bang, and it all lies in understanding gravitational waves.

Scientists may have found a new way to unlock the vast secrets of the Big Bang—the cosmic event thought to have kicked off the expansion of the universe billions of years ago. The revelation came in 2023, when scientists found nearly imperceptible ripples within the very fabric of space and time as we know it. The ripples appear to be associated directly with rapidly spinning neutrons that we call pulsar timing arrays.

Phase transitions are essentially sudden changes within a substance’s properties. They usually only occur when a substance reaches a particular temperature—a critical temperature, like the boiling or freezing point for water. Many believe that a “first-order phase transition” right after the Big Bang occurred at the very start of time and that this triggered the first gravitational waves.
